A new SIJHL season is only four days away and the Dryden GM Ice Dogs open the campaign at home.
The Ice Dogs will be in action Friday and Saturday at the Memorial Arena.
Nic Noseworthy, Derek McPhail, Tristan Knott and Braeden Allkins were guests on the CKDR Morning Show Tuesday to talk about this years team and the upcoming season.
The players talked about the importance of lacing up the skates in front of a big crowd, stressing they play for the fans.
Noseworthy says it’s a great feeling to skate out on the ice knowing an entire City is behind them.
McPhail stressed the team will be fully active in the community once again, with a number of public relations events planned.
All four added the Ice Dogs are in it to win it this year, and want to bring the Bill Salonen Cup back to Dryden.
Dryden GM will play the English River Miners and the new Thief River Norskies on opening weekend.
